What is Character Count?
Character count refers to the total number of letters, numbers, symbols, and spaces in a given text. This measurement is crucial for various reasons, including:
- Adherence to Platform Limits: Different platforms, such as Twitter, have strict character limits. Knowing your character count helps you stay within these constraints.
- SEO Optimization: Many SEO strategies involve crafting concise yet effective content. Monitoring character count can help you optimize your content for better search engine rankings.
- Readability and Engagement: Shorter, more focused content often performs better in terms of engagement. Character count can assist in maintaining clarity and conciseness.
Why is Counting Characters Important?
1. Adherence to Character Limits
Many platforms impose character limits to ensure concise communication. For instance, Twitter allows only 280 characters per tweet. Understanding character count helps you avoid truncating your message. This adherence enhances user experience and ensures that your message is delivered in full.
2. Enhanced SEO Strategy
Search engines prioritize quality content that maintains user engagement. By monitoring your character count, you can ensure your content is optimized for both readability and SEO. For instance, meta descriptions should ideally be between 150-160 characters to effectively convey the essence of your content without being cut off in search results.
3. Improved User Engagement
Concise writing is easier to read and more engaging. Studies show that users are more likely to read and interact with shorter content. By focusing on your character count, you can create content that holds the reader’s attention and encourages interaction.

2. Word Processors and Text Editors
Most word processors, such as Microsoft Word and Google Docs, have built-in features to count characters. Here’s how to access these features:
- Microsoft Word: Navigate to the ‘Review’ tab and click on ‘Word Count’ to view the character count along with other statistics.
- Google Docs: Click on ‘Tools’ and then ‘Word Count’ to see the character count of your document.
